What useful product can be made from the waste gas made when lead sulfide is heated?

When lead sulfide (PbS) is heated, it can produce waste gases, primarily sulfur dioxide (SO₂). This gas can be captured and converted into sulfuric acid (H₂SO₄), a valuable chemical used in various industries, including fertilizers, batteries, and chemical manufacturing. Additionally, sulfur dioxide can be used in the production of sulfur-based compounds, which are essential in p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. Thus, effectively managing the waste gas can lead to the creation of useful products while reducing environmental impact.
